You can also use the macro named StringValueCStr(). This is just
|
||||
like StringValuePtr(), but always add nul character at the end of
|
||||
the result. If the result contains nul character, this macro causes
|
||||
the ArgumentError exception.
|
||||
StringValuePtr() doesn't gurantee to exist nul at the end of the
|
||||
result, and the result may contain nul.
|
||||
|
||||
In version 1.6 or earlier, STR2CSTR() was used to do the same thing
|
||||
but now it is deprecated in version 1.7, because STR2CSTR() has a risk
|
||||
of a dangling pointer problem in the to_str() impliclit conversion.
